LAPORAN PRATIKUM 1 PBO
Laporan Pratikum 5
DISUSUN OLEH
Muhammad Hidayat Saputra
17214033
DOSEN PEMBIMBING
Sri Nofri Wihandari, S.Pd,M.Pd.T
AKADEMI KOMUNITAS NEGERI PADANG PARIAMAN
PDD FT UNP KAB.PADANG PARIAMAN
TAHUN AKADEMI
2017/2018
A. Teori Singkat
·
Array adalah suaty entitas (kesatuan) yang
beranggotakan elemen-elemen / variabel bertipe data sama dan dapat diakses
dengan memanggil nama array beserta indeks elemennya.
·
Variabel array dideklarasikan dengan dua cara:
tipedata []
namaArray;
tipedata
namaArray [];
·
Contoh:
int []
deretBilangan;
int deretBilangan[];
·
Mengurutkan
Elemen Array (Sorting)
Misalnya
ada array: {2,1,17,89,4,5}
Dan Anda
diminta untuk mengurutkan data mulai dari yang terkecil sampai terbesar
sehingga menjadi {1,2,4,5,17,89}.
·
Mencari
Elemen Array (Searching)
Ada 2
algoritma untuk mencari elemen array, yaitu:
o Pencarian
Linear (Linear Search)
§ Algoritma
ini akan mencari elemen berdasarkan suatu kunci (key), yang berupa bilangan
atau karakter yang diinginkan.
o Pencarian
Biner (Binary Search)
§ Merupakan
perbaikan dari konsep sebelumnya (pencarian linier) karena lebih efisien.
Dengan algoritma ini, kita tidak perlu memeriksa semua elemen sehingga
menghemat waktu pencarian.
B. Langkah Kerja
Contoh program Perkalian Matriks:
1.
Buatlah
sebuah project baru dengan nama PerkalianMatriks.
2.
Sesuaikan
sourcecode pada file tersebut seperti yang terlihat pada gambar berikut:
jalankan program tersebut hingga hasilnya seperti dibawah ini:
contoh program sorting(Pengurutan)Array:
1.Buatlah sebuah project baru dengan nama Array_Sorting
2.sesuaikan sourcecode pada file tersebut seperti gambar berikut:
Jalankan Program Tersebut,sehingga muncul gambar seperti berikut:
Contoh program pencarian(searching) array:
1. Buatlah sebuah
project baru dengan nama Array_Searching
2. Sesuaikan
sourcecode pada file tersebut seperti yang terlihat pada gambar berikut:
Jalankan program, maka akan muncul tampilan seperti berikut
ini:
Atau seperti gambar berikut:
Contoh program pencarian biner:
1. Buatlah sebuah
project baru dengan nama PencarianBinear
2. Sesuaikan
sourcecode pada file tersebut seperti yang terlihat pada gambar berikut:
Jalankan program, maka akan muncul tampilan seperti berikut
ini:
Atau seperti gambar berikut:
Komentar
Posting Komentar